An expectant mother has faced court after using her nails to tear skin from her partner’s back and hitting him with a fishing rod, then a tree branch.

The 17-week pregnant woman pleaded guilty in Beenleigh Magistrates Court today (June 28) to two counts of breaching a domestic violence order, and two counts of breaching bail conditions.

The mother of three, in her 20s, attended a Woodridge address between February 12 and March 25 this year when she attacked her partner, a court has heard.

“The defendant began striking the aggrieved with a fishing rod,” police prosecutor Sergeant Kellie Cullen said.

“The aggrieved begged her to stop.”

The court heard the woman then used a tree branch to strike the man, before attacking his back with her nails.

“She then began scratching the aggrieved with her finger nails, breaking the skin, causing his back to bleed.”

On both March 28 and May 30, this year the Woodridge woman breached bail conditions, including failing to report to police.

The woman's lawyer, Bettina Webb, said her client was remorseful for her actions.

“It’s a toxic behaviour, but it’s something she’s learning to walk through,” Ms Web said.

Magistrate Mark Howden said the expecting mum was close to facing jail time.

“(She) is coming before the courts on a regular basis, she needs to understand she is getting close to going to jail,” Mr Howden said.

“Which is not good as you have a child and are expecting another.”

The 23-year-old woman was convicted and sentenced to 18 months probation, with instructions to partake in counselling and medical psychiatric treatment.
